got driven in, then i got to drive his VXR with Remus and ITG filter.. very nice, very smooth considering the 19s. i was expecting tourque steer but had pretty much none.. well i couldnt detect any lol.

only issue is.. im 6ft 7" and it was a bit of an mare getting the seating position right. Im used to driving my '06 Vectra Estate and that has buckets of room.. so its like im driving a Tonka toy again

but with the seat as low as poss and all the way.. tilted the seat back a wee bit too and i was good to go. The sound of the Remus is excellent !! loved it popping all over the place and the power delivery was great. shame i didnt get to use the "sport" button but there wasnt much room cos of traffic


all in.. loved the car but the seating is a slight issue playing on my mind. why the seats cant go lower i dont know. grrrrr

im 90% sure on getting one now.. but i will test drive a Focus ST before making my mind up.
